Sri Lanka thrashed West Indies by 9 wickets on Thursday (October 17) to take the series by 2-1. Maheesh Theekshana and Wanindu Hasaranga chipped in with 2 wickets each to help the hosts restrict West Indies to 162 runs. In reply, both Kusal Mendis and Kusal Perera brought up magnificent fifties to take the series. MORE..
